Biometric locks employ sophisticated recognition technologies, ranging from fingerprint recognition to iris scanning. Fingerprint scanners capture the unique patterns of ridges on a user's finger, creating a digital map used for identity verification. Similarly, facial recognition systems analyse a person’s facial structure, while iris scans rely on the distinctive patterns of the iris. This diversity in technology makes biometric locks suitable for different security needs and ensures robust protection against unauthorised access. Voice recognition can also be used, adding another layer of security. We believe it's crucial to include liveness detection algorithms to prevent spoofing attempts. These mechanisms increase the reliability and security of biometric systems, ensuring only legitimate users gain entry.

Biometric door locks utilise encrypted biometric templates to store and process user data. Instead of storing actual images or raw data, personal characteristics are transformed into encrypted templates. This encryption enhances security by safeguarding sensitive user information from potential breaches. Encrypted templates add a layer of protection, ensuring that even if intercepted, data cannot be easily manipulated or compromised. Secure access is guaranteed through sophisticated encoding techniques, which prevent unauthorised personnel from decoding the biometric data. To bolster security, smart locks incorporate multi-factor authentication. We observe that combining traditional biometric identifiers with secondary measures such as PIN codes or RFID cards increases protection against unauthorised access. The inclusion of behavioural biometrics like gait recognition provides additional security layers by assessing unique behavioural patterns.
These complex layers of security ensure that even if one method is compromised, access remains restricted unless all criteria are met. Multi-factor systems represent the future of home security, enhancing the robustness of our biometric door locks.
